What Types of Jobs Are Available at Amazon?

Amazon hires for a wide variety of roles across multiple departments. No matter your skills or experience level, there’s likely a position that fits your profile. Some of the most in-demand areas include:

Fulfillment and Warehouse Operations

These roles include receiving, sorting, packing, and shipping customer orders. They’re ideal for those seeking physical work with a predictable schedule and great starting pay.

Customer Service

Support positions are available via phone, email, or live chat, helping customers resolve issues or track orders. These roles often offer remote work options.

Tech and Engineering

Amazon continues to expand its technology division, hiring for roles like software engineers, data scientists, IT specialists, and cloud professionals.

Administrative and Corporate

Departments such as HR, finance, logistics, and legal regularly post openings for experienced professionals looking to contribute to Amazon’s infrastructure.

Marketing and Sales

From managing brand strategies to digital advertising and marketplace performance, these roles focus on boosting visibility and revenue across Amazon’s platforms.

The diversity of positions means Amazon offers opportunities for everyone — from entry-level workers to highly skilled specialists.

Where to Find Amazon Job Openings

If you’re ready to apply, the first step is knowing where to look. These are the most reliable sources to find updated job listings:

Official Careers Portal

Visit www.amazon.jobs to browse open positions by country, department, or city. You can also filter by job type and shift availability.

Job Boards

Websites like LinkedIn, Indeed, and Glassdoor frequently list Amazon openings and allow you to apply directly with your profile or resume.

Seasonal Hiring Events

Amazon ramps up hiring during peak shopping periods like Prime Day, Black Friday, and the holiday season — often posting thousands of temporary roles across fulfillment centers and customer support.

How to Apply for a Job at Amazon

The application process at Amazon is entirely digital and straightforward. Here’s how to get started:

  1. Create a Profile
    Go to Amazon’s career website and register with your name, email, and basic details.
  2. Browse and Select Jobs
    Search for openings that match your skills and interests. Read the job descriptions carefully to ensure you meet the qualifications.
  3. Submit Your Resume
    Upload an updated resume that highlights both your hard and soft skills. Include previous job roles, accomplishments, and certifications if applicable.
  4. Complete Pre-Screening Questions
    Some jobs may ask additional questions or require online assessments to evaluate your compatibility with the role.
  5. Wait for Feedback
    If your profile is selected, a recruiter will contact you to move forward with the interview process, which may include virtual interviews or technical challenges depending on the role.

How to Stand Out as a Candidate

Amazon receives a high volume of applications — especially for roles with flexible schedules or remote options. Here are a few strategies to make your profile shine:

  • Tailor Your Resume: Customize your application to match the specific job you’re applying for. Use keywords from the job description.
  • Know the Company Culture: Familiarize yourself with Amazon’s Leadership Principles. They’re often referenced in interview questions and performance evaluations.
  • Practice Behavioral Interviewing: Amazon uses the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to evaluate how you handle real-life scenarios.
  • Highlight Flexibility: Show willingness to work different shifts or take on various tasks — particularly valuable in warehouse and customer service roles.
  • Maintain a Strong Online Presence: An updated LinkedIn profile can help recruiters find and contact you directly.

Benefits of Working at Amazon

Besides competitive pay, Amazon offers a comprehensive benefits package designed to support both your personal and professional life. Here are some of the highlights:

  • Health and Dental Plans: Available to full-time employees from day one.
  • Meal Benefits: On-site cafeterias or meal vouchers, depending on the location.
  • Employee Discounts: Save on select Amazon purchases.
  • Transportation Support: Reimbursement or transportation assistance programs.
  • Professional Development: Access to training, certification support, and career advancement programs.
  • Remote Work Options: Available in many technology, administration, and support roles.
  • Innovative Work Environment: Amazon fosters a culture of experimentation, inclusion, and rapid innovation.

Many employees report high job satisfaction due to the structured feedback system and the company’s focus on recognizing performance.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Do I need prior experience to work at Amazon?
Not always. Entry-level roles in fulfillment centers and customer support usually require no experience.

2. Is the application process fully online?
Yes. From profile creation to final interviews, everything can be done virtually.

3. How long does it take to hear back after applying?
Timing varies by role and location, but candidates often receive updates within 7 to 14 days.

4. Does Amazon offer temporary jobs?
Yes. The company regularly hires seasonal employees during peak periods.

5. Can I grow within the company?
Absolutely. Amazon is known for internal promotions and provides clear career paths and training programs.

6. Are there remote job opportunities?
Yes. Roles in tech, customer service, and corporate teams often support remote or hybrid work arrangements.

7. Do I need to speak English to apply?
It depends on the role. Many warehouse and entry-level jobs don’t require English, while roles in corporate or tech departments may require intermediate to advanced English skills.

8. What documents are required to apply?
Typically, a resume is enough. Certain roles may ask for proof of education or certifications during later stages.
